Keeping workshop
areas properly ventilated is of huge importance for all operators,
allowing the safe dispersal of exhaust fumes and safeguarding
employees' health. Particularly during winter, with shorter days and
a chill in the air, leaving the doors open is rarely the most
practical option. Fume extraction systems can filter out potentially
harmful gases simply and safely, and may help workshops comply with
health regulations. For more information on any item in this week's

EHC Exhaust Filters –
A practical alternative to fixed extraction
Vehicle exhaust fumes are still a hazardous problem even with modern engines. Even vehicles fitted with exhaust filters as standard emit the damaging ultrafine particles.
These particles travel further into the respiratory tract taking with them the
carciogenic substances associated with health problems. EHC filters can trap and contain many of these particles.
Benefits of using filters include –
• Cost effectiveness
• Available to fit most vehicles and
machines
• Practical to use and truly
portable
• Can be used on diesel and petrol
engines
• Prolongs building decoration
life
Catalyser and wall flow filters are also available. Catalysers available for LPG engines.
